首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Elasticsearch嵌套API,搜索多个索引

Elasticsearch嵌套API是一种用于搜索多个索引的API。它允许用户在一个请求中同时搜索多个索引,并返回符合搜索条件的结果。

Elasticsearch是一个开源的分布式搜索和分析引擎,它基于Apache Lucene构建。它具有高度可扩展性、实时性和强大的全文搜索能力,被广泛应用于各种应用场景,如日志分析、电子商务、数据挖掘等。

嵌套API允许用户在一个请求中指定多个索引,并定义搜索条件。用户可以通过指定索引名称或使用通配符来选择要搜索的索引。搜索条件可以使用各种查询语法和过滤器来定义,以满足不同的搜索需求。

使用Elasticsearch嵌套API的优势包括:

  1. 效率高:通过一次请求即可搜索多个索引,减少了网络通信和请求处理的开销。
  2. 灵活性强:可以根据具体需求选择要搜索的索引,并定义复杂的搜索条件。
  3. 实时性好:Elasticsearch具有实时索引和搜索的能力,可以快速响应用户的搜索请求。
  4. 可扩展性好:Elasticsearch支持水平扩展,可以通过增加节点来提高搜索性能和容量。

Elasticsearch嵌套API适用于以下场景:

  1. 日志分析:可以同时搜索多个日志索引,以便进行实时的日志分析和监控。
  2. 电子商务:可以搜索多个商品索引,以提供快速和准确的搜索结果。
  3. 数据挖掘:可以搜索多个数据索引,以发现隐藏在大量数据中的模式和关联性。

腾讯云提供了Elasticsearch服务,用于快速构建和管理Elasticsearch集群。您可以通过腾讯云Elasticsearch服务来部署和管理Elasticsearch集群,实现高可用性、高性能的搜索和分析功能。详情请参考腾讯云Elasticsearch产品介绍:腾讯云Elasticsearch

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

12分6秒

022 - Elasticsearch - 进阶功能 - Java新API - 索引操作 - 常规

4分45秒

023 - Elasticsearch - 进阶功能 - Java新API - 索引操作 - Lambda

8分7秒

搜索引擎如何工作?程序员通俗讲解

领券